A leading international financial services provider is seeking a professional to contribute to the reporting of registered pension plans and group savings programs. This role, located in Southwestern Ontario, emphasizes achieving customer satisfaction and maintaining compliance with legislative requirements. Candidates should have strong knowledge in pension plan administration and reporting, and be bilingual. The position offers a hybrid working arrangement.
Contribute to the achievement of line of business goals and objectives by providing professional expertise and direction to plan sponsors, intermediaries, consulting actuaries, client auditors and internal partners on reporting of Annual Information Return (AIR), Financial Statement (FS) and other related reports pertaining to registered pension plans (DC, DB, IPP, etc.) and other group savings programs ranging from simple to complex in nature.
Provide Total Customer Satisfaction by meeting quality and service standards required to achieve line of business goals, objectives and key results.
